Transaction 44039e3070cddbed107b33a193377089aa56a67b6d0c881c79f9568abd8b36e6

2 Input
2 Outputs
  • 44039e3070cddbed107b33a193377089aa56a67b6d0c881c79f9568abd8b36e6:0
  • value  1431417
    address  bc1q7s9ukr5lguesr25cen0mze3m04ypx8m5efelyg85gy0kdruwrsyqcqjgsv
  • 44039e3070cddbed107b33a193377089aa56a67b6d0c881c79f9568abd8b36e6:1
  • value  2372611
    address  3CZo7jXn1NGtPY5Nb8rtcbyBAhjS3W3eXd